手动评估逻辑表达式

时间:2013-01-28 01:34:25

标签: logic boolean-logic boolean-expression

我不确定这是否属于这里,但我被告知要评估 (00110101 ^(10010101 v 10100000))

我的答案如何看起来像? 我想知道我会怎么做?

我正在考虑将每个值视为变量,如(a ^(b v c)) 然后制作真相表?那是我想要做的吗?

2 个答案:

答案 0 :(得分:0)

对于按位逻辑,只需逐位计算每个表达式。取第一个表达式b和c并对它们进行OR运算,然后将它们与a的第一位进行对比。然后移动到第二位,等等。你应该得到一个与起始字符串长度相等的位串。

答案 1 :(得分:0)

首先在括号中填写内容:

   10010101
|  10100000
-----------
   101.....

然后和第一个数字的结果:

   00110101
&  101.....
-----------
   001.....